How to Use Diamond Core Drill Bit Extension Rods for Deep-Hole Drilling Without Thread Seizing

1. Introduction

• The Challenge: Drilling deep holes through thick concrete, masonry, or stone requires adding extension rods to your diamond core bits. However, extreme rotational torque and thermal expansion often lock the metal threads together, causing severe thread seizing (galling) that makes disassembly nearly impossible without damaging your tools.

• Why It Matters: Thread seizing ruins expensive core bits, damages adapter threads, causes job site downtime, and increases equipment replacement costs.

• Overview: This guide provides practical steps, tool selection advice, and maintenance tips to achieve deep-hole drilling smoothly while keeping your extension rods easy to detach.

2. Tip 1: Select the Right Extension Rod and Match Threads Accurately

• Match Thread Specifications Exactly: Force-fitting mismatched thread types (such as mixing metric M14 threads used in EU/AU markets with imperial 5/8"-11 threads used in North America) causes instant thread stripping and binding under high rotational speeds.

• Choose Heavy-Duty Steel Construction: Ensure your extension rods are machined from high-tensile steel to resist rotational twisting and deformation under heavy drilling pressure.

3. Tip 2: Apply Anti-Seize Grease Before Assembly

• Why Threads Lock Up: High rotational friction creates micro-welds between male and female metal threads under stress.

• The Solution:

     • Wipe both male and female threads clean of concrete slurry, grit, and dust before connecting them.

     • Apply a thin, even layer of copper-based or nickel-based anti-seize lubricant (or heavy-duty marine grease) to the male threads.

4. Tip 3: Use Anti-Seize Washers (Brass or Copper Rings)

• The Cushioning Effect: Placing a thin copper, brass, or high-density plastic washer between the shoulder of the extension rod and the core bit barrel creates a sacrificial buffer.

• Key Benefits:

     • Prevents the metal shoulders from cold-welding together under high tightening torque.

     • Allows you to break the connection tension easily with a standard wrench when unmounting the tool after drilling.

5. Tip 4: Control Drilling Pressure and Clear Debris Frequently

• Avoid Overheating and Binding: Forcing the drill creates immense heat and excessive torsional strain, expanding the metal threads tightly against each other.

• Best Practices:

     • Use a steady, moderate feed pressure and let the diamond segments perform the cutting action naturally.

     • Use a "peck drilling" technique (pulling the bit back periodically) to evacuate concrete dust and slurry from the deep hole. Accumulated dust increases friction drag and jams the extension shaft.

6. Tip 5: Follow Proper Post-Drilling Disassembly Techniques

• Never Use Excessive Impact Force: Striking seized threads with a steel hammer deforms the extension shaft and permanently locks the joint.

• Step-by-Step Removal Process:

     • Allow the extension rod and core bit to cool down to ambient temperature before attempting disassembly.

     • Position open-ended wrenches on the designated wrench flats of both the core bit and the BRSCHNITT Extension Rod.

     • Apply smooth, opposite leverage. If the joint remains stubborn, spray penetrating oil directly into the thread junction and let it soak for a few minutes.

8. Frequently Asked Questions (FAQ)

Q: Can I stack multiple extension rods together for extremely deep drilling?

A: Yes, but each additional joint increases potential runout (wobble) and adds another point of potential binding. Always ensure every individual connection is lubricated and fitted with a copper washer.

Q: What should I do if my diamond core bit extension is already stuck fast?

A: Apply penetrating oil generously to the thread joint, allow it to soak for 15 minutes, and use two long wrenches for maximum leverage. Gently applying heat to the outer female thread shoulder with a heat gun can also expand the outer metal slightly to help break the bond.
